Beijing's Yinshan Pagoda Forest, a must-visit destination, offers a unique blend of natural beauty and historical significance. Here's why:
1. Historical Richness: The site dates back to the Liao Dynasty (907-1125) and is a testament to China's ancient architectural and cultural heritage.
2. Architectural Marvels: The pagodas, built in various styles, showcase the evolution of Chinese pagoda architecture over the centuries.
3. Natural Scenery: Surrounded by the Yinshan mountain range, the pagoda forest is nestled in a picturesque landscape, perfect for nature lovers and photographers.
4. Cultural Experience: Visiting the pagoda forest provides an immersive experience into traditional Chinese culture and Buddhist practices.
5. Secluded Peace: Unlike the bustling city of Beijing, the Yinshan Pagoda Forest offers a tranquil escape from the urban rush.
6. Hiking Opportunities: The area is ideal for hiking and offers trails with varying difficulty levels, catering to both casual walkers and experienced hikers.
7. Scenic Views: The vantage points around the pagodas offer stunning panoramic views of the surrounding mountains and valleys.
8. Well-Preserved Artifacts: The site is well-maintained, preserving the original structures and allowing visitors to step back in time.
9. Educational Value: It serves as an open-air museum, providing educational insights into China's history and Buddhist culture.
10. Accessibility: Located about 35 km from Beijing, it's easily accessible for a day trip from the city, making it a convenient addition to any travel itinerary.
